Why Look for Apollo.io Alternatives?
Although Apollo.io is a capable platform, the best fit depends on how your team finds, qualifies, and engages leads. Some teams prefer tools that combine simplicity with deeper business insights, especially when lead quality matters more than database volume.
As you compare alternative options, there are a few common challenges that tend to stand out.
Data accuracy inconsistencies
Sales teams depend on accurate contact and company data. If emails bounce, phone numbers are outdated, or firmographic details are incomplete, reps lose time and pipeline opportunities.
Steep learning curve
Apollo.io offers many helpful features, but that depth can create a learning curve. Teams that mainly need list building, lead qualification, or territory-based prospecting may prefer a simpler workflow.
Pricing can scale quickly
As teams add users, credits, or advanced capabilities, costs can increase. This is one reason growing businesses often compare Apollo.io competitors before committing long term.
Not ideal for all team sizes
An all-in-one outbound platform can be valuable for larger sales teams, but smaller teams, founders, and agencies may not need every feature. In those cases, a more focused platform may be easier to adopt.
Limited Local Business Intelligence
Apollo.io is often used for broad B2B prospecting, but teams targeting local businesses, SMBs, or specific territories may need more granular business insights.

2. ZoomInfo

ZoomInfo is a go-to-market intelligence platform built for teams that need extensive B2B contact data, company insights, intent signals, and workflow automation. It’s often used by larger sales, marketing, and RevOps teams managing complex prospecting and account-based strategies.
Key Features:
- Contact and company search with firmographic and technographic insights
- Buyer intent signals to identify in-market prospects
- AI-powered account prioritization and sales recommendations
- CRM, marketing automation, and sales engagement integrations
- Data enrichment and workflow automation tools
Pros:
- Useful for account-based prospecting and prioritization
- Strong enrichment capabilities for CRM and marketing systems
- Built to support larger, multi-team go-to-market operations
Cons:
- May require more setup and admin support than simpler tools
- Pricing is tailored, so exact costs are not listed upfront
- Best suited for teams ready to use a more robust platform
Best For: Enterprise sales intelligence
Pricing: Custom pricing, free trial available
Why Choose ZoomInfo over Apollo.io?
- Supports complex revenue motions with territories, buying committees, and account hierarchies
- Helps teams prioritize outreach using intent data and company-level buying signals
- Extends beyond outbound prospecting into account-based marketing, enrichment, and RevOps workflows
3. Cognism

Cognism helps revenue teams reach the right B2B buyers with compliant contact data, verified mobile numbers, and sales trigger signals. Its focus on phone-ready data makes it a practical Apollo.io alternative for teams that rely on cold calling and direct outreach.
Key Features:
- B2B contact and company search
- Phone-verified Diamond Data mobile numbers
- Intent, hiring, job-change, and funding signals
- CRM enrichment and Data-as-a-Service options
- Compliance support, including GDPR, CCPA, and DNC list screening
Pros:
- Emphasizes compliant data collection and outreach
- Helps teams improve phone-based prospecting
- Offers multiple data access options for different workflows
Cons:
- Custom pricing requires a sales conversation
- Smaller teams may not need the full range of data and enrichment options
- Call-heavy teams are most likely to get the highest value from its verified mobile data
Best For: GDPR-compliant prospecting
Pricing: Custom pricing;
Why Choose Cognism over Apollo.io?
- Gives call-first teams access to phone-verified mobile data
- Helps teams manage compliant outreach across regions
- Adds trigger signals that support more timely prospecting

Are Sales Intelligence Tools Compliant?
Sales intelligence tools can be compliant, but compliance depends on how data is sourced, managed, and used by your team. You should closely review each provider’s privacy practices and make sure your outreach process follows applicable regulations. Consider the following:
- GDPR: For prospects in the European Union or United Kingdom, your team should understand lawful basis, opt-out rights, data processing practices, and how contact data is collected.
- CCPA: For California residents, you should consider notice requirements, consumer privacy rights, and how vendors support data access or deletion requests.
- Ethical outreach: Even when outreach is legally allowed, it’s important for you to prioritize relevance, clear messaging, easy opt-outs, and respectful follow-up.
Pro Tip
Compliance is not just a vendor checkbox. The safest approach is to pair compliant data sources with thoughtful targeting, clear value, and responsible outreach practices.
